  • Abstract
    Increases in network traffic due to the expansion of IP broadband services in recent years have prompted researchers to examine optical networks that employ wavelength division multiplexing technology, optical switching technology, and autonomous-control protocol technology. Our group has been investigating a multi-layered network management system to support the integrated management and efficient operation of networks composed of multiple layers and various types of equipment. This paper proposes a management and control system and a customer control system for an MPLS/SDH/OTN multi-layered network consisting of optical cross connects and core routers having GMPLS control functions. It also summarizes the system development process and presents evaluation results. This system has been introduced as a testbed for open research and development and has been operating stably in this role
